Paragliding at Kamshet

Went paragliding this weekend and have'nt got down on the ground yet (pun intended). At Rs. 1500 for a 15 minute drop it is expensive indeed, but every second is worth it!


You are standing on a rounded, grassy slope on a hill. Winds buffetting against you, eagles soaring high above and fields scattered in front of you. The instructor helps you put on the harness. Then he straps his harness on too. The rest of the team stands behind and ensure that the glider opens up properly.


There's a small pep talk and some basic instructions. The most exciting part comes next, when he says that you have to start running off the slope. Just go with the flow and before you know it, you are off the ground and up, up and away.
The initial feeling is that of a surreal calmness. It's hard to describe in words really. You have to experience it yourself. Once you get over this pleasant shock, you really start to appreciate the fact that you are actually flying. It seems too good to be true and it takes some time to quell this disbelief.
Once you are past this, you then soak up the senses. See like a bird would, for miles around. Feel the wind currents pushing and pulling against you. Then you realize what the elements actually are. A humbling experience where you simply surrender...

Well, there's never a free ride and before you know it 15 minutes are up and the instructor nimbly guides the glider back to the hill where you took off from. And no it does not feel good to be back on earth, you'll be begging for more! It's that addictive!
